Range of motion is how far you are able to move your joints in different directions. Regularly moving your joints can help reduce pain, keep your joints flexible, and improve strength and balance. Witryna15 kwi 2024 · A knee that is completely straight will measure 0° and a knee fully bent will have a flexion of at 135° degrees. These measurements are that of a knee with a normal range of motion.
